硒的化学形式对人血中含硒组分的影响

摘    要:在低膳食硒地区的农村,对健康男性受试者进行了为期一年的补硒干预试验。所有受试者每天服硒200μg,以硒酸钠或硒蛋氨酸形式供给。血样分析结果表明,这两种形式的硒均能有效地提高低硒人体的谷胱甘肽过氧化物酶(GPx)活力,因而在预防克山病工作中可采用较为经济的硒酸钠;但补硒蛋氨酸后可见“富裕”硒进入了红细胞的Hb和血浆的白蛋白中,而补硒酸钠后未见“富裕”硒,因而为提高人体硒营养水平,以补充硒蛋氨酸形式的硒为宜。

EFFECTS OF CHEMICAL FORMS OF Se ON Se CONTAINING COMPONENTS OF HUMAN BLOOD

Abstract:Intervention study of Se supplementation for healthy male adults have been conducted at a village with low dietary Se intake for one year. All subjects took 200μg of Se per day in the form of selenate or selenomethionine. Analysis of blood samples showed that the two forms of Se had the same efficiency for Se incorporation into GPx. So inexpensive selenate could be used for the prevention of Keshan disease on a large scale. However, there was "excess Se" entering Hb or albumin with selenomethionine, but no "excess Se" with selenate. Therefore, it was appropriate to take Se in the form of selenomethionine for increasing the nutritional level of Sc in human body.
